Abstract
1413625 Television ILLOCHROMA 31 Jan 1973 [31 Jan 1972 24 Jan 1973] 4806/73 Heading H4F A television system in which selected frames (or fields) of the video signal from a television camera are recorded on a magnetic tape by means of a rotating head assembly, wherein each selected frame is recorded after the tape has been advanced by one step by means of a step motor, the frame thus recorded with or without previously recorded frames then being played back and displayed on a monitor during periods when selected frames are not being recorded. In a first embodiment the multicolour printing of labels on a continuously moving web 1, Fig. 1, is monitored by stroboscopically illuninating periodically occurring labels by exciting lamp D in synchronism with the printing roller (Fig. 2, not shown) and with the television camera 4 frame scan sync. under the control of unit E, the video signal from each selected frame being magnetically recorded in unit B and subsequently repeatedly replayed and displayed on monitor C until the magnetic tape is advanced immediately prior to the recording of the next selected frame, this tape stepping being effected by an input control push-button unit F. In this manner each selected frame may be repeatedly observed immediately after being recorded as well as during recording, and in addition the recordings of all the selected frames are available for further examination. Two embodiments of unit E are described with reference to Figs. 4 and 6, not shown, and two embodiments of the record and playback unit B are described with reference to Figs. 5 and 7, not shown. Instead of manually selecting by unit F the desired frames to be monitored, periodic automatic selection may be effected under control of a clock and an automatic controller (Fig. 8, not shown). In a second embodiment, Fig. 9, not shown, X-ray analysis of a patient is periodically effected and recorded in the above manner for simultaneous repeated and subsequent observation. Instead of X-ray analysis, infra-red analysis may be similarly effected. In a third embodiment animated television shows are produced Fig. 10, not shown, by recording a first image in the video recording and playback device, displaying it on a monitor, drawing the second image on a transparent screen placed over the screen of the monitor during the playback and display of the first image, stepping the magnetic recording tape forward one step, televising and recording the drawn second image, displaying the played back second image on the monitor, and drawing the third image on the transparent screen (the second image having been deleted) &c.
